What is metabolic syndrome?
Metabolic syndrome is a condition characterized by obesity, high blood pressure, blood sugar, triglycerides, HDL cholesterol, etc.
It refers to a condition in which several values related to the body's metabolic function are imbalanced at the same time.
To put it simply,
A condition in which energy regulation within the body is not properly done = metabolic syndrome
As time goes by
✅ Diabetes
✅ Cardiovascular disease
✅ Fatty liver
✅ High blood pressure
The risk increases significantly!

Diagnostic Criteria for Metabolic Syndrome (Key Summary)
If three or more of the five conditions below are present, you are diagnosed with metabolic syndrome.
✔️Increased waist circumference
✔️ Increased fasting blood sugar
✔️ Increased blood pressure
✔️ Increased neutral fat levels
✔️Decreased HDL (good cholesterol)

Keys to Metabolic Syndrome Treatment & Management
Treating metabolic syndrome may sound grandiose, but
The key is to change your lifestyle to be ‘ambassador-friendly.’
1) Diet control
Change white carbohydrates (bread, rice cakes, noodles) to brown rice, oats, and whole grains
Lean meat + fish rather than fatty meat
Single drinks → Water + unsweetened tea
2) Moderate exercise
Even just walking briskly for 20 to 40 minutes a day can be very effective in reducing visceral fat.
3) Sleep & Stress Management
Sleep deprivation worsens insulin resistance
Sleep is the cure… It’s true.
4) When drug treatment is necessary
If your blood sugar/blood pressure/lipid levels are at a dangerous level
→ The doctor may also adjust the medication for metabolic syndrome.
It's not that medicine is necessarily bad, it's just that the purpose is to stabilize the numbers.
